About this map

Cyclone Peak, topped by a prominent Lookout Tower, anchors this high-elevation landscape within the Flathead National Forest. To the east, the North Fork of the Flathead River carves a wide valley floor, creating the distinct riverine landscape of Home Ranch Bottoms and the open Lone Pine Prairie. This 1960s survey illustrates a wilderness being managed for multiple uses, showing a transition from the preserved wilderness of Glacier National Park across the river to the state and national forest lands to the west.
